The Onic SIM number is a unique identifier for your Onic SIM card, crucial for managing your account, recharging, and activating packages. You can find this number on the SIM card packaging, through a USSD code, or by contacting customer support. It plays a key role in account management, package activation, and verification processes, ensuring seamless use of Onic services.
